Hyatt Place Sonoma Wine Country Hotel Commences Construction, Set to Open in 2026

Landmark Hotels, Inc. has officially begun constructing the Hyatt Place Sonoma Wine Country near Charles Schulz Sonoma County Airport. The groundbreaking ceremony was held on Wednesday, October 9th, marking the commencement of a project that has been in planning for over five years. The hotel is expected to open its doors to guests by late 2026.

The Hyatt Place Sonoma Wine Country will feature 165 rooms and amenities such as a pool, gym, breakfast area, outdoor area, and rooftop restaurant and bar. The rooms are designed to be comfortable for individual corporate or leisure travelers and families, with sofa beds and connecting room options available.

The hotel will also offer larger suites with views of the Sonoma hills. Lowney Architecture designed the building, with interiors by DLR Group and construction by Charles Pankow Builders.

Guests can look forward to a lobby bar offering locally crafted wines, beers, spirits, and Starbucks coffee, as well as a 24/7 To-Go corner. The adjacent dining area will serve breakfast, and the rooftop bar and restaurant will provide an Italian/Mediterranean menu for lunch and dinner.

The project, spearheaded by Landmark Hotels, Inc., is a new venture for the company, as it represents its first hotel in the upscale select service segment. The hotel aims to cater to the expectations of millennial and Gen Z customers with elevated service and design elements in its public spaces.

The groundbreaking ceremony was attended by Landmark Hotels, Inc. representatives, Sonoma County Tourism officials, and community members. As part of the celebration, Landmark Hotels donated to the Redwood Empire Food Bank and encouraged guests to contribute as well.
